Description
The Oak Partnership Trust is a family of schools that cater for children and young people from 2 - 19 years old. Our Trust consists of eight sites. The Trust requires a supplier to carry out, manage and maintain cleanliness and hygiene across the following schools:
LOT 1
• Ruishton Primary School
o Including Woodlands Nursery
o Excluding food servery adjacent to main hall
o Approximate floor area 1140m²
• West Monkton Primary Schools
o Including Little Herons Nursery
o Excluding catering Kitchen areas and BACH (community hall)
o Approximate floor area 2300m²
• Selworthy Special School, comprising
o Oakhill Campus (specialist provision for primary aged learners)
Excluding Block B (swimming pool) and food servery adjacent to main hall
Approximate floor area 800m²
o Hazelbrook Campus (specialist provision for secondary aged learners)
Including 6th form and Hydrotherapy Pool.
Excluding Cadet Hut and food servery adjacent main hall.
Approximate floor area 3800m²
o The Cove, Wellington (specialist provision attached to Courtfield Secondary school)
Approximate floor area 250m²
LOT 2
• Hill View School, Martock (SEMH provision)
o Excluding catering kitchen
o Floor area 3154m²
We will require the following support from the supplier:
Regular cleaning
To be responsible for the complete cleaning of each site at end of each school day. Including emptying bins, replenishment of dispensers, and the like, for 39 weeks per year, according to academic calendar.
Deep cleaning
To be responsible for a high standard of deep cleaning three times per year, including high-level clean, external windows.
Materials
To be responsible for ordering and supply of all materials needed to undertake the contract.
Consumables
To be responsible for ordering and supply of all consumable items in dispensers, and replenishing of those dispensers.
Discrete towel disposal
Provide adequate hygienic and discrete towel disposal service.
Health and Safety
To be responsible for staff health and safety and have regard for health and safety of other users of the site. To work with sites in regard of COSHH regulations and providing datasheets and assessments for all hazardous substances.
Equipment
To provide all equipment needed to undertake the contract, with any electrical equipment maintained correctly with proof of testing.
Quality management
To provide regular QA reports
Communication
To provide a communication book at each site and liaise with site representatives as necessary to fulfil contract.
Security
To be responsible for locking of site at end of shift. Checking external doors, windows, and setting alarm. To be responsible for keys
Storage
Storage will be provided on site. Supplier to work with sites to use efficiently and effectively.

Procedure
Procedure type
Competitive flexible procedure
Competitive flexible procedure description
The procedure will include:
1. Issuing notice to seek requests to participate (stage 1)
2. Review and evaluation of requests.
3. Inviting successful suppliers to submit tender (stage 2)
4. Review and evaluation of bids
5. Appointment of successful supplier
